Turkey Chili Stuffed Sweet Potatoes

Sweet potatoes stuffed with Turkey Chili
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time1 hour
Total Time1 hour 15 minutes
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Servings: 6
Author: Heather

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ground turkey
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 onion diced small
  • 1/2 red bell pepper diced small
  • 2 garlic cloves minced
  • 1 15oz can kidney beans, drained
  • 1 15oz can tomato sauce
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 1 1/2 tablespo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 6 sweet potatoes
  • sour cream shredded cheddar cheese, green onion - optional
  • 1/2 cup water

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Wash sweet potatoes and pierce the skins several times with a fork. Place them on foil lined baking sheet.
  • Bake sweet potatoes for 60-90 minutes or until soft.
  • While sweet potatoes are baking, add olive oil and ground turkey to a large pot.
  • Cook turkey over medium heat until cooked through, about 5-8 minutes.
  • Once the turkey has browned, add onion and red pepper. Cook for another 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Add garlic and cook for 1-2 minutes.
  • Next add the drained kidney beans, tomato sauce, chili powder, salt and water.
  • Reduce heat and simmer for 10-15 minutes.
  • Once the sweet potatoes have finished baking, slice each one open and gently mash the insides.
  • Place about 1/2 cup of chili over each potato and then top with cheese.
  • Place potatoes back in oven for 2-4 minutes to melt cheese.
  • Add sour cream, cheese and green onion on top before serving.
